Review №33

Delicious everything! I ordered quiche Lorraine, a raspberry jam bar, and (regular drip) coffee. The quiche crust had a flaky, croissant-like quality. The egg was a great consistency: not too fluffy, not too custardy and had a nice flavor. The accompanying greens with salad vinaigrette dressing was lackluster, but fresh. The jam bar was jam-y. There were 3 coffee selections. I chose the darkest one and it was rich and not too bitter. The staff were friendly and provided prompt service. There are lots of little seating alcoves inside with a treasure trove of locally made goods for sale. I opted to sit outside on the front porch and people watch. I noticed a dog bowl of water and was assume that the porch is dog friendly! :-) The coffee house is conveniently located next to the bike trail.
